Transaction eb52c78cc0c870e491d3379c7a2c940db95dde33d20d7f3b25883634d56c6c15
2 Input
2 Outputs
- eb52c78cc0c870e491d3379c7a2c940db95dde33d20d7f3b25883634d56c6c15:0
- eb52c78cc0c870e491d3379c7a2c940db95dde33d20d7f3b25883634d56c6c15:1
value 3095163
address 1BBwEeh39a1ekmsjWKw3RcrdfQTkGQSn7s
value 15629023
address 12BHtzemzJgECtPVZ9Y3nUtAAjPUNNBgdn